Service Description
Wolt CLI is an unofficial, third-party command-line tool that interfaces with the Wolt platform. It is not affiliated with, endorsed by, or connected to Wolt Enterprises Oy or DoorDash. The Service includes:
- A CLI application for searching restaurants, browsing menus, and managing your Wolt account
- An MCP (Model Context Protocol) server for integration with AI assistants such as Claude Desktop
- A hosted MCP endpoint at mcp.woltcli.com
Accounts & Authentication
You authenticate with Wolt CLI using your existing Wolt account via OAuth. We do not store your Wolt password. Authentication tokens are stored locally on your device and are automatically refreshed. You are responsible for maintaining the security of your device and tokens.
Subscription & Payment
Wolt CLI requires a paid subscription. Pricing is approximately EUR 2 per month (15 kr/month DKK in Denmark), exclusive of VAT. Payments are processed by Stripe. By subscribing, you authorize recurring monthly charges until you cancel. You may cancel at any time via wolt billing with no lock-in period. No refunds are provided for partial billing periods.
